
Excel中文字怎么二字锁紧:使用字符间距调整、借助文本框、利用VBA代码
在Excel中,将中文字二字锁紧,即调整两个汉字之间的间距,使其看起来更紧凑,可以通过使用字符间距调整、借助文本框和利用VBA代码来实现。使用字符间距调整是最常见和简便的方法,下面详细描述这一方法。
使用字符间距调整
在Excel中虽然没有直接调整字符间距的功能,但可以通过设置单元格格式和借助一些特殊字符来实现类似的效果。例如,可以在两字之间插入窄空格(U+2009)来模拟二字锁紧的效果。
一、使用字符间距调整
虽然Excel没有内置的字符间距调整功能,但我们可以通过一些技巧来实现类似的效果:
1、插入窄空格字符
窄空格(U+2009)是一种比普通空格更小的空格字符,可以插入到两个汉字之间来缩小间距。具体步骤如下:
- 选中需要调整的单元格。
- 在单元格编辑状态下,将光标移动到两个汉字之间。
- 按住
Alt键并输入8201,然后释放Alt键。
这样,两个汉字之间的间距将变得更小。
2、使用缩小字体大小的方法
如果窄空格字符无法满足需求,还可以尝试缩小字体大小的方法。通过将字体大小调小来减小字符之间的间距:
- 选中需要调整的单元格。
- 在“开始”选项卡中,点击“字体大小”下拉菜单,选择一个较小的字体大小。
这种方法虽然不如窄空格灵活,但在某些情况下也能起到一定的作用。
二、借助文本框
使用文本框是另一种有效的方法,可以灵活地调整文字的间距和对齐方式。
1、插入文本框
在Excel中插入一个文本框,然后将文字粘贴到文本框中进行编辑,可以更灵活地调整文字间距:
- 在“插入”选项卡中,点击“文本框”按钮。
- 在工作表中绘制一个文本框。
- 将需要调整的文字粘贴到文本框中。
2、调整文本框内的文字间距
在文本框中,可以通过调整文本框的大小和设置文本框的“格式”选项来调整文字间距:
- 右键点击文本框,选择“设置文本框格式”。
- 在“文本框”选项卡中,调整“内部边距”设置,使文字更加紧凑。
三、利用VBA代码
如果需要对大量单元格进行批量处理,可以编写VBA代码来实现二字锁紧效果。
1、打开VBA编辑器
按 Alt + F11 打开VBA编辑器,然后插入一个新模块。
2、编写VBA代码
在模块中编写以下代码,将窄空格字符插入到每个单元格的两个汉字之间:
Sub InsertNarrowSpace()
Dim cell As Range
Dim text As String
Dim i As Integer
For Each cell In Selection
text = cell.Value
For i = 1 To Len(text) - 1
If Mid(text, i, 1) Like "[一-龥]" And Mid(text, i + 1, 1) Like "[一-龥]" Then
text = Left(text, i) & ChrW(&H2009) & Mid(text, i + 1)
i = i + 1
End If
Next i
cell.Value = text
Next cell
End Sub
3、运行VBA代码
选择需要调整的单元格,然后运行上述代码,这样每个单元格中的两个汉字之间将插入窄空格字符,实现二字锁紧效果。
四、注意事项与总结
1、注意事项
在使用上述方法时,需要注意以下几点:
- 字符间距调整方法适用于少量单元格的手动调整。
- 文本框方法适用于需要灵活调整文字间距和对齐方式的情况。
- VBA代码方法适用于需要对大量单元格进行批量处理的情况。
2、总结
使用字符间距调整、借助文本框、利用VBA代码是实现Excel中文字二字锁紧的三种常见方法。根据具体需求选择合适的方法,可以有效地调整文字间距,使表格内容更加美观和紧凑。
相关问答FAQs:
1. 如何在Excel中实现文字的二字锁紧效果?
在Excel中,可以通过以下步骤实现文字的二字锁紧效果:
- 选中要进行二字锁紧的文字所在的单元格或单元格范围。
- 在Excel的菜单栏中选择“开始”选项卡,在“对齐”组中点击“缩进”按钮的下拉箭头。
- 在下拉菜单中选择“增加缩进”选项,或者使用快捷键Ctrl+Shift+M。
- 这样,所选文字就会向右缩进一个字符的宽度,实现了二字锁紧效果。
2. 如何取消Excel中文字的二字锁紧效果?
如果想要取消Excel中文字的二字锁紧效果,可以按照以下步骤进行操作:
- 选中已经进行了二字锁紧的文字所在的单元格或单元格范围。
- 在Excel的菜单栏中选择“开始”选项卡,在“对齐”组中点击“缩进”按钮的下拉箭头。
- 在下拉菜单中选择“减少缩进”选项,或者使用快捷键Ctrl+Shift+N。
- 这样,文字的二字锁紧效果将被取消,文字将回到默认的对齐方式。
3. 如何在Excel中实现不同段落的文字二字锁紧效果?
如果想要在Excel中实现不同段落的文字二字锁紧效果,可以按照以下步骤进行操作:
- 选中要进行二字锁紧的文字所在的单元格或单元格范围。
- 在Excel的菜单栏中选择“开始”选项卡,在“对齐”组中点击“缩进”按钮的下拉箭头。
- 在下拉菜单中选择“增加缩进”选项,或者使用快捷键Ctrl+Shift+M。
- 在要进行新段落的位置按下Enter键,这样就可以创建一个新的段落。
- 在新段落中按照相同的步骤进行二字锁紧的设置。
- 这样,不同段落的文字都可以实现二字锁紧效果,使得段落之间更加清晰分隔。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4427666